Russia Issues Arrest Warrant for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ky

Russia has issued arrest warrants for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ky in addition to a number of high-ranking former officers together with former President Petro Poroshenko.

The wished record revealed by Moscow’s Interior Ministry was up to date on Tuesday to incorporate President Zelensky. The arrest warrant states that the Ukrainian chief is needed over a violation of the Russian Criminal code, nevertheless, the precise alleged offence has not been revealed.

Russian state-run media RT suggested that the arrest warrant could also be in response to unconventional ways utilized by Ukraine, noting that Kremlin spokesman Dmitry Peskov mentioned final month within the wake of a suspected Ukrainian assault on the Crimean bridge that threats made by Zelensky to destroy Russian infrastructure demonstrated the “terrorist” nature of Kyiv.

The wished record was additionally up to date to incorporate former Ukrainian President Petro Poroshenko, who got here to energy following the Western-backed 2014 Euromaidan protests described by Moscow as a coup in opposition to Viktor Yanukovych, who was compelled out of workplace by the violent motion after looking for nearer financial ties with Russia and rejecting overtures for additional EU integration. As with Zelensky, the costs levied in opposition to Poroshenko haven’t been made public by the Kremlin.

The bulletins come after a number of different former Ukrainian officers face arrest warrants issued on Friday, together with former Finance Minister Aleksandr Shlapak and former central financial institution chief Stepan Kubiv.

The head of Ukraine’s National Security and Defence Council, Aleksandr Litvinenko, additionally had an arrest warrant taken out in opposition to him.

The transfer by Moscow will seemingly additional dampen expectations for a deliberate peace summit set to be held in Switzerland in the midst of June. Nevertheless, neither aspect seems keen to budge within the battle, with Russia flatly rejecting Ukraine’s calls for to cede again the territory it occupies earlier than negotiations even start.

Ukraine has additionally argued that freezing the traces of the battle underneath a ceasefire settlement would solely permit Russia to regroup and put together for one other incursion into the nation at a later date.

Regardless of the robust stance from Kyiv, Russia seems set to make additional territorial good points, as Moscow’s forces advance after heading off Ukraine’s much-touted Spring counteroffensive final yr.

In April, recently-installed Ukrainian Commander-in-Chief Oleksandr Syrskyi admitted that the “situation on the Eastern Front has significantly worsened” following the Russian presidential election and the thawing of the bottom as winter subsided.

Despite the more and more gloomy prospects for Ukraine, Western powers, seem intent on doubling down on their support for Zelensky, led by the Biden administration, which with the assistance of Republican House Speaker Mike Johnson, secured an additional $60 billion in support for Ukraine final month.
